## Jan Hammer
- Type: Angel
- Location: London, England, United Kingdom
- Relevant deals: 2
- Stages: Series A, Series B, Series C
- Focus: FinTech, Financial Services, Software

Jan joined Index in 2010, and is a London-based partner, focusing on fintech and information/data services across all stages of growth.He is one of Index Ventures’ leading fintech investors, working with the founders of Adyen, Credit Benchmark, Robinhood and TransferWise. In all, Index has backed more than two dozen fintech companies, withmore than $400 million. Jan has also led Index investments and is on the boards of Beamery, Collibra, SafetyCulture and Silverfin.Before he joined Index, Jan was at General Atlantic in London, where he worked on investments in Kaspersky Lab, Northgate Information Solutions and Torex Retail. He also worked in the M&A, TMT and Capital Markets divisions at Morgan Stanley. Jan is a graduate of Oxford University, and holds an MBA with Distinction from INSEAD.

## David Geisen
- Type: Angel
- Location: Mexico City, Distrito Federal, Mexico
- Relevant deals: 1
- Stages: Seed, Angel, Pre-Seed
- Focus: E-Commerce, Internet, B2B

David leads as VP Marketplace the country operation of Mercado Libre Mexico, the largest e-commerce and fintech company in Latin America and Mexico.
Besides his role at Mercado Libre, David is a serial entrepreneur and angel investor in various tech companies in Europe, Latin America and the US. With his ample experience in e-commerce and scalingup businesses, he also serves as advisor and mentor to many entrepreneurs both nationally and internationally. David co-founded and led the Mexican E-Commerce Chamber (AMVO) and initiated the largest Mexican annual online sales event: Hot Sale. Currently, he is actively involved as a member of the association’s supervisory board, representing the interests of 400+ e-tailers in Mexico. Before initiating AMVO, David co-founded and was the CEO of two Mexican e-commerce Startups, clickOnero and Dafiti. David started his career at Goldman Sachs’ investment banking division in London. Prior to joining Mercado Libre, he developed the omnichannel strategy for Europe’s largest consumer electronics retailer, Media Markt, for the Iberian market (Spain & Portugal). David invests as Limited Partner in VC funds in the US, Europe and Mexico. He also participates as an investment committee member at two venture capital funds: Latin Leap and Angel Ventures Pacific Alliance Fund II.

## Paul Buchheit
- Type: Angel
- Location: Mountain View, California, United States
- Relevant deals: 1
- Stages: Seed, Series A, Angel
- Focus: Software, E-Commerce, Health Care

Paul Buchheit co-founded social network aggregator FriendFeed, along with three other former Google employees. He is also an investor in FriendFeed and participated in a $5 million Series A round in February 2008.He was the 23rd employee at Google, where he created Gmail and implemented many of its innovative features. He developed the originalprototype of Google AdSense, and was responsible for Google's famous "Don't be evil" motto in a meeting.

## David V&eacute;lez
- Type: Angel
- Location: São Paulo, Sao Paulo, Brazil
- Relevant deals: 1
- Stages: Series A, Seed, Pre-Seed
- Focus: FinTech, Finance, Financial Services

David Vélez is the Founder and CEO of Nubank, a Brazilian financial technology company. Before founding Nubank in 2013, David was a Partner at Sequoia Capital in charge of the firm’s Latin American investments. Before Sequoia, David worked in investment banking and growth equity at Goldman Sachs, Morgan Stanley and General Atlantic. David has a BSin Management Science and Engineering from Stanford University and an MBA from the Stanford Graduate School of Business.
